Not every adverse medical outcome amounts to negligence. Determining whether a healthcare provider breached their duty of care often requires careful investigation and expert medical evidence.
Strict legal time limits apply to medical negligence claims. Delaying legal advice may affect your ability to bring a claim. If you believe you have been harmed by negligent medical treatment, we encourage you to seek legal advice as soon as possible.

Serving Veterans Across Australia
Veterans may face medical negligence issues specific to their circumstances, including delayed diagnosis of service-related injuries, complications interacting with existing DVA benefits, negligent or delayed mental health treatment, errors during rehabilitation or specialist care, and the need for legal advice that accounts for the broader physical, psychological and vocational impact of military service.
